Graffiti Cleanup Project partners local youth with Iowa City Police Officers
The Iowa City Police Department (ICPD) is offering a new program this summer to help clean up the city. The ICPD, in collaboration with the Mayor's Youth Empowerment Program (MYEP) and Johnson County Juvenile Court Services, will provide a graffiti cleanup program to Iowa City residents and business owners throughout the summer.
City code identifies graffiti as a public nuisance, and graffiti that is allowed to stay on a property for any length of time tends to promote further graffiti and deterioration of the area. If an Iowa City property owner provides paint and brushes, officers and youth from MYEP and Juvenile Court Services will come to the property and paint over the existing graffiti at no charge.
This program gives police officers an opportunity to work side-by-side with Iowa City youth, all working toward the same goal of a better, cleaner Iowa City.
